Quick Facts
- High Season: July to August
- Low Season: November to April
- All Seasons: July to August (high season), September to October (shoulder season), November to April (low season) and May to June (shoulder season).
July to August in Sweden features longest daytime with pleasant temperatures. Besides being the warmest, the summer months tend to be the wettest, too. Average temperatures are low in Sweden in the off season. Days are short, and you may have 2 sunny hours a day until February. Snowfall can occur anytime from November to March. During autmn or fall, temperatures drop fast in Sweden. But, the weather is nice most of the time. The rainfall is lower than in summer, yet still high. In May and June, the weather is nice and warm. Daily temperatures are on the rise and the rainfall is lower than in summer.
Seasonal Overview
July to August – High Season

The weather is generally warm during the high season in Sweden. It rarely gets hot while you can have low temperatures in the higher areas. Since days are long and temperatures pleasant, summer is the best time to visit Sweden. In accordance, rates are at their highest. Note that cultural venues close for the summer holiday.
Average temperature:55°F - 72°F / 13°C - 22°C (for Stockholm)
Rainfall: 138 mm
Season: Wet / Summer
Highlights: In summer, you can enjoy pleasant hiking in nature. In cities, most attractions, cafes and restaurants are open. Great Swedish nightlife awaits you there, as well. The sea is warm enough for swimming in the south, and you can sunbath, too. You can experience Midnight Sun in the north where it hardly gets dark at night.
September to October – Shoulder Season

Early fall is the best time to go to Sweden for combining several benefits. Tourist crowds are gone and rates are lower. Days are still warm in September while October is noticeably colder. Nightly temperatures tend to be low and daylight is shorter. Although you can have any weather in fall, this is the wet season.

Rainfall: 110 mm
Season: Wet / Fall
Highlights: Most tourists coming to Sweden in fall would enjoy outdoor activities. You can hike without crowds and enjoy fishing and sea-kayaking. Even swimming in the sea is possible in early September. This period in Sweden is also famous for harvest ceremonies and Halloween festivities.
November to April – Low Season

North Sweden becomes a snowy wonderland in the low season. Weather is cold all over the country, but winters are milder in Southwest Sweden, around Gothenburg and Malmo. Spring features the lowest rainfall and the days are clear. Note that night frost can remain until April. If you plan to travel to Sweden to enjoy winter sports, make bookings well in advance.

Highlights: You can enjoy many activities in the low season in Sweden. Aurora Borealis (the Northern Lights) is visible from anywhere. But, the farther in the north you are, the better the experience will be. Dog sledding in Lapland is awesome, as well as Sami festivals. Don't miss Christmas markets and cultural activities in the cities of Sweden. In winter, many ski resorts are open for skiing.
May to June – Shoulder Season

Although nights can still be chilly in May, it is the first month in the year without frost. Rates and temperatures start to rise when compared to the low season. At this time, weather can be warmer in the north than in the south. May is the third sunniest month in the year.

Highlights: This shoulder season is the best time to go to Sweden for the magnificent countryside. Wildflowers bloom everywhere and nature awakens from the slumber. There are many camps from where you can set off on excursions.
Finally, the best period for activities in nature is from May to October. Ski season in Sweden lasts from November to March or even April. If you wish to enjoy seaside activities or nightlife, plan to travel to Sweden during the high season.
